1. HP Pavilion gaming Laptop

best gaming hp laptop

The HP Pavilion Gaming Laptop is a dynamic device to play with. Packed with Intel core i5 processor, Nvidia graphics and audio by B&O, it is a complete package for gaming adventures!

Quick Facts:

✦ Display: 16-inch full HD screen
✦ 2.5GHz Intel core i5-10300H 10th Gen processor with N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1650
✦ Memory: 8 GB DDR4 RAM
✦ Storage: 1 TB HDD 7200rpm + 256GB SSD
✦ Windows 10 Home OS
✦ Battery: 1 Lithium ion

The HP Pavilion Gaming 10th Generation Intel core laptop is a combination of Intel processors, Nvidia geforce GTX 1650 graphics and B&O audio that gives any gamer an experience of a lifetime. It sports a 16inch micro edge Full HD IPS technology immersive display along with the HP audio boost for improved speaker performance and virtual surround sound. It offers wiFi 6 options with gigabit speed to ensure you stay connected from anywhere and at all times.

You can also use wifi and ethernet simultaneously through the network booster feature, which means you can conduct heavy usage on the laptop (like watch movies and download large files at the same time) without any lag.

Additionally, the HP pavilion gaming laptop offers a variety of versatile ports and an enhanced thermal solution with an 8% larger heat pipe and an 18% longer fin length.

2. Lenovo Legion 5

lenovo sturdy laptop

Designed to slay and unlock a next level gaming experience, the Lenovo Legion 5 will take you to a different dimension with a full HD 15.6 inch screen and outstanding audio quality! Easily one of the best gaming laptops under 80000 INR!

Quick Facts:

✦ Display: 15.6 inch Full HD screen (1920 x 1080),Wide-viewing, Anti-Glare, IPS Technology.
✦ Pre-Loaded Windows 10 Home OS with Lifetime Validity
✦ Processor: 10th Gen Intel Core i5 (i5-10300H) with N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1650Ti
✦ Memory : 8 GB DDR4 RAM Upgradable up to 16GB 
✦ Storage: 1 TB HDD + 256GB SSD

A deadly combination of precision, power and practicality, the Lenovo Legion 5 sports an anti smudge phantom black body with light refracting hinges, webcam with a privacy shutter, vertical vents and more.
The Intel core i5 processor along with the fast 8gb RAM, Geforce GTX processor and huge storage space comfortably lets you play and store the most intense games without any lag whatsoever. It also boasts a powerful battery life of up to 8 hours with a Rapid Charge Pro technology that charges your laptop from 0% to 50% in just 30 minutes!

The Lenovo Legion Coldfront 2.0, comes with a 4 exhaust channel cooling and six-point thermal sensor array, that constantly predicts the temperature of the device and keeps it cool. The best part about the Lenovo legion though, is it’s built-in 2X2W Harman Kardon speaker system backed by Dolby Atmos that takes you on the ultimate gaming adventure!

3. Dell G3 3500

Dell G3 3500 Gaming Laptop

With guaranteed power, immersive graphics, powerful memory and a strikingly beautiful body, the Dell G3 3500 brings you desktop calibre gaming in a compact yet performance packed laptop!

Quick Facts:

✦ Display:15.6 inch Full HD (1920 x 1080) 120Hz 250, Anti- Glare, LED Backlit
✦ Windows 10 Home Plus OS with McAfee Security (15 month subscription)
✦ Processor: 10th Generation Intel core i5-10300H with N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1650 4GB
✦ Memory: 8 GB DDR4 RAM, 2x4GB, Dual Channel, upgradable to 16GB
✦ Storage: 1 TB HDD 5400 RPM Hard Disk Drive
✦ Other specs: Alienware Command Center, Fingerprint Reader, Nahimic 3D audio.

Raising the gaming bar high, the Dell G3 3500 is engineered with 10th Gen Intel Core i5 processor and GTX 1650 graphics for fast and smooth gaming. It offers a G-key feature that gives your system a turbo-boost and triggers a dynamic performance mode within the Alienware Command Center, when the gaming gets critical.

This is easily activated by pressing Fn+Game Shift Key(F7). It sports stereo speakers and Nahimic 3D Audio that allows intuitive audio, voice controls and audio recon visual soundtracking for an immersive gaming experience.

Furthermore, it has a dual fan cooling system to minimize the heat and keep the system cool.

4. Acer Nitro 5

pocket friendly gaming laptop

Effortlessly stylish and easy on the pocket, Acer Nitro 5 is a budget friendly gaming laptop that gives high end gaming laptops a run for their money!

Quick Facts:

✦ Display: 15.6 inch display with IPS technology, Full HD (1920 x 1080), Acer ComfyView, and LED-backlit LCD screen
✦ AMD Ryzen 5 3550H quad-core processor
✦ Memory: 16 GB DDR4 RAM of system memory, upgradable to 32 GB 
✦ Storage: 512GB SSD upgradable up to 2TB HDD
✦ One-year International Travelers Warranty

The Acer Nitro 5 is a good entry level gaming laptop for beginners in India who want to explore the gaming world. With ease of use command keys dedicated to Nitrosense keys, the WASD and arrow keys are highlighted for easy location. The acer Nitro sports an exciting red backlit keyboard that looks classy and dangerous in low lighting, a perfect look for a gamer.

It offers twin fans – Acer CoolBoost technology and a dual exhaust port design. The CoolBoost increases fan speed by 10% and CPU/GPU cooling by 9% compared to auto mode. This ensures breezy gaming with minimal heating issues. It also offers superior sound quality with Waves MaxxAudio that gives us intelligent bass, dialog and volume enhancement and the Acer TrueHarmony feature which offers deeper, richer sounds! 

Of all gaming laptops, Acer Nitro 5 is the cheapest gaming laptop that does a pretty decent job for its price range.

5. OMEN by HP Gaming Laptop

all new gaming laptop

Not just one of the best gaming laptops, the HP Omen is THE best gaming laptop in the market today. Packed with the best of both AMD processor and Nvidia geforce GTX GPU, this laptop is a beautiful yet mighty device!

Quick Facts:

✦ Display: 15.6 inch Full HD (1920 x 1080) anti-glare IPS display
✦ Pre-loaded Windows 10 Home OS with lifetime validity
✦ CPU and GPU: AMD Ryzen 5 4600 H processor with Nvidia GeForce GTX 1660 Ti
✦ Memory: 8 GB DDR4 RAM (1 x 8 GB) (Upgradable upto 16GB)
✦ Storage: 512GB SSD
✦ Battery : 6-cell, 70.9 Wh Li-ion Fast Charge Battery 

HP’s Omen is a feature packed gaming laptop that has all the greatest gaming necessities in a compact, sturdy and aesthetically pleasing exterior body.
 
The laptop offers a modern user interface where a Dynamic Hero Tile displays all multiple features at the same time along with other new updates and features. It comes with a graphics switcher that allows 2 modes – the Hybrid Mode, for productivity and increased battery life to 12.5 hours and the Discrete Mode, for increased gaming performance, media creation ,etc.

It also comes with an OMEN Tempest Cooling Technology with a 3-sided venting and a 5-way airflow that ensures system stability and uninterrupted gaming performance when gameplay heats up.

And last but definitely not the least, it offers a first in the industry IR thermal sensor, that maintains a quiet fan acoustic control and maximizes the gaming performance from the Dynamic Power feature within the Omen Command Center. 6. ASUS TUF Gaming  F15

ASUS Gaming Laptop

Flaunting a great 48Wh lithium-polymer battery for better battery life, the ASUS TUF F15 carries you to victory. Its action-packed gameplay is fast, smooth and fully saturates speedy IPS-level displays up to 144Hz!

Quick Facts:

✦ Display: 15.6 inch, LED-backlit Full HD (1920 x 1080), Anti-Glare IPS-level Panel
✦ 10th Generation Intel Core i5-10300H, 2.5 GHz Base Speed, Up to 4.5 GHz Turbo
✦ Boost Speed with NVIDIA GeForce GTX 1650 Ti GDDR6 4GB VRAM 
✦ Memory: 8 GB DDR4 RAM, Upgradeable up to 32GB using 2x SO-DIMM Slot
✦ Storage: 1 TB HDD + 512GB SSD M.2 NVMe PCIe SSD 3.0
✦ Pre-loaded Windows 10 Home OS with lifetime validity 
✦ Battery: 48WHrs, 3-cell Lithium-Polymer

The Asus TUF F15 is packed with an generation Intel Core i5 processor along with the Nvidia Geforce GTX 1650 Ti that breezes through the most intense games with total ease. It supports up to 32GB of dual-channel which allows you to multitask without slowing down the laptop.

The laptop also boasts a self-cleaning dual fan to ensure comprehensive cooling during your intense gaming marathons. As its name suggests, the laptop has a military-grade “toughness” that is drop proof, shake proof, heat and cold resistant and also keeps humidity under check.

The TUF F15 sports a beautiful backlit keyboard and full HD IPS panel display that makes gaming easy in low lighting and its DTS X Ultra technology provides 1.8 times louder volume and 2.7 times deeper bass for a theater effect sound quality. With its wifi 6 certification and ample connectivity ports, the laptop is a great buy for gamers who want a smooth and fulfilling gaming experience!

Which GPU is best for gaming laptops? 

For entry level gamers, the GTX 1650 or RX 5500M will give you a decent gaming experience. If you can stretch your budget a bit, then the GTX 1660 Ti will definitely give you more power as everything is just more optimised for GtX and CUDA cores. AMD 5500M is cheaper than GTX and offers a smart shift that allows the GPU to consume as much as 115 watts to as little as 65 watts. Depending on your needs, either of these are worth the investment. 
For mainstream gaming, Nvidia’s GeForce RTX 3060 or RTX 3070 is the minimum requirement for your games and anything lower than that can really ruin the standard of the game. On the AMD side, the RX 5600M may be light on the pocket and can do a pretty decent job, but it is not as strong a competitor as the former.
For high settings and VR level gaming, the RTX 2080 or RTX 2080 Ti are your most powerful GPUs that will allow you to play video games with smoother VR, great special effects, with faster frame rates and the most pixels. These GPUs are even sufficient to play games in 4K.

3. How to keep laptop cool while gaming?

Heating is a normal gaming laptop characteristics. This is why most gaming laptops come with advanced cooling systems and exhausts fans. However, to do your part in keeping your laptop cool, you can follow the below steps:

1. Game in a well ventilated room
2. Avoid placing the laptop on your lap or bed. Choose a firm, even and strong base like a table.
3. Regularly clean the vents and holes to make sure they are dust free and not blocked.
4. Use a cooling pad for more airflow
5. Replace old thermal paste
6. Use a task manager to close apps running in the back
7. Check for faulty fans

4. How to connect external graphics card to laptop for gaming? 

An external GPU is connected to a laptop through an open PCIe slot for a desktop-style power supply, and a full-sized graphics card. By plugging this external GPU box to your laptop, you will have a gaming desktop power and connectivity without having to buy those bulky gaming desktops. However, to do this, your laptop may need to support the Thunderbolt 3 port.
